High and low temperature test chambers are designed to simulate the temperature change patterns in the atmosphere. Primarily aimed at electrical engineers, electronic products, and their components as well as other materials, these chambers are used for testing their adaptability under combined high and low temperature environments during transportation and use. They are utilized in product design, improvement, certification, and inspection processes. Infrared high and low temperature test chambers can be classified into alternating tests and constant temperature tests according to the testing methods and industry standards. Both testing methods are upgrades and expansions based on the infrared high and low temperature test chamber. An alternating test chamber refers to a chamber that can set the required high temperature, low temperature, and the duration of the temperature in the instrument parameters all at once. The test chamber will follow the set program. The infrared high and low temperature test chamber maintains a fixed temperature to make the test results more similar to natural climate conditions, simulating more severe natural climates, thereby enhancing the reliability of the tested samples. The main difference between the infrared high and low temperature test chamber and the alternating test chamber lies in the control and refrigeration parts. The control part of the infrared high and low temperature test chamber is mainly controlled by a digital display instrument, while the alternating test chamber is controlled by a programmable controller. Digital display instruments are generally manually controlled and can execute commands usually on a single occasion. The programmable controller, on the other hand, is fully automatic, allowing pre-setting of parameters and the number of tests, then working according to the set program. The refrigeration part of the infrared high and low temperature test chamber is relatively simple, needing only to maintain a constant temperature. The alternating test chamber, however, requires calculating a certain amount of cooling capacity to output different amounts of cooling at different temperature points to achieve alternation. Their cabinet structures are basically the same, and technical parameters are identical.
